when removing empty rows, I have always found it useful to start at the
bottom of the range and go up. For example:
I place my cursor in the last row of the range and then run this
do until activecell.row=1
activecell.offset(-1,0).select
if activecell.offset(1,0).value="" then
activecell.offset(1,0).entirerow.delete
end if
loop

I left the work SET off the code

LastRow = Range("M1").End(xlDown).Row
Rows((LastRow + 1) & ":" & Rows.Count).Delete

Set DataRange = Range("A1:M" & LastRow)
